(1) DSHS' review and analysis may include, but is not limited to:
- (a) An examination of prior years reported costs;
- (b) An examination of any cost report review adjustments made in prior years and their final disposition;
- (c) An examination of findings, if any, from prior year cost report field audits; and
- (d) Findings, if any, from the field audit of the cost report currently being reviewed.
(2) If it appears that a provider incorrectly calculated or reported their costs, DSHS may:
- (a) Request additional information from the provider;
- (b) Schedule a special field audit of the provider; or
- (c) Make adjustments to the reported information. If adjustments are made, DSHS must give the provider a schedule of the adjustments including an explanation for each one and the dollar amount associated with each one.
- (3) If the provider believes that DSHS adjustments are incorrect, the adjustments must be reviewed according to WAC 388-835-0900. If this review does not satisfactorily resolve the dispute, the adjustment must be further reviewed according to WAC 388-835-0910.
